How the Best Flea Comb for Cats with Thick Fur Works
A flea comb designed for thick fur features closely spaced, durable teeth that penetrate dense coats to remove fleas, eggs, and debris. Unlike standard combs, these are built to withstand resistance and avoid bending or breaking during use. The process involves gently combing through your cat’s fur, starting at the head and working toward the tail, paying special attention to areas where fleas tend to hide, such as the neck, behind the ears, and the base of the tail. Regular use not only removes existing fleas but also helps detect infestations early. Veterinarians recommend combing at least twice a week for cats with thick fur, especially during peak flea season.
